Key Role: Dementia Specialist
About the OpportunityThis exciting opportunity is available for a dedicated and compassionate individual to join our team as a Dementia Specialist.
As a Dementia Specialist, you will play a vital role in delivering high-quality support services to individuals living with dementia and their families.
You will work collaboratively with healthcare professionals, caregivers, and community members to provide person-centered care and support.
The ideal candidate will have experience working with older adults, ideally within residential and community settings, and possess exc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
Responsibilities- Provide emotional support and guidance to individuals living with dementia and their families
- Collaborate with healthcare professionals to develop and implement comprehensive care plans
- Deliver educational programs and workshops on dementia awareness and management
- Conduct assessments and evaluations to identify individualized needs and goals
- Develop and maintain relationships with community partners to enhance access to resources and services
- Relevant qualification in Allied Health, Nursing, Aged Care, or Mental Health
- Experience working with older adults, preferably in residential and community settings
- Excellent communication, interpersonal, and problem-solving skills
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team
- Fulfilling work environment with opportunities for professional growth and development
- Competitive salary and benefits package
- Flexible work arrangements to balance work and personal life
